Fluent C: Principles, Practices, and Patterns 253605

Паперова книга
253605
Fluent C: Principles, Practices, and Patterns - фото 1
  • ISBN
    978-1492097334
  • Видавництво
  • Автор
  • Рік
    2022
  • Мова
    Англійська
  • Ілюстрації
    Чорно-білі
688860 ₴
Купити

Все про “Fluent C: Principles, Practices, and Patterns”

Від видавця

Expert advice on C programming is hard to find. While much help is available for object-oriented programming languages, there's surprisingly little for the C language. With this hands-on guide, beginners and experienced C programmers alike will find guidance about design decisions, including how to apply them bit by bit to running code examples when building large-scale programs.
Christopher Preschern, a leading member of the design patterns community, answers questions such as how to structure C programs, cope with error handling, or design flexible interfaces. Whether you're looking for one particular pattern or an overview of design options for a specific topic, this book shows you how to implement hands-on design knowledge specifically for the C programming language.
You'll find design patterns for:
  • Error handling
  • Returning error information
  • Memory management
  • Returning data from C functions
  • Data lifetime and ownership
  • Flexible APIs
  • Flexible iterator interfaces
  • Organizing files in modular programs
  • Escaping #ifdef Hell
About the Author
Christopher Preschern is a leading member of the design patterns community. He actively takes part in the organization of design pattern conferences and in initiatives to improve pattern writing. As a C programmer at the company ABB he gathered and documented hands-on knowledge on how to write industrial strength code. He lectured at the technical university of Graz courses on coding & quality and he holds a PhD in computer science.

Рецензії

0

Всі характеристики

Товар входить до категорії

  • Самовивіз з відділень поштових операторів від 45 ₴ - 80 ₴
  • Доставка поштовими сервісами - тарифи перевізника
Схожі товари
Сі для програмістів з введенням в С11
12508
Харви ДейтелПол Дейтел
730 ₴
C++ Concurrency in Action: Practical Multithreading 1st edition
14353
Anthony Williams
780 ₴
Паралельне програмування. Моделі та прийоми
46810
Федотов Илья Евгеньевич
800 ₴
C Programming for Arduino
13073
Julien Bayle
850 ₴
Решение задач на современном C++
87662
Мариус Бансила
850 ₴
Осваиваем C++17 STL
83629
О'Двайр А.
890 ₴
Реактивное программирование на С++
94568
5/1
Прасид ПайПитер Абрахам
890 ₴
C++: базовий курс, 3-е видання (мяг)
115838
Герберт Шилдт
837 ₴900 ₴
C++ для профи. Молниеносный старт
141790
Джош Лоспинозо
819 ₴900 ₴
Data Parallel C++: Mastering DPC++ for Programming of Heterogeneous Systems using C++ and SYCL
253023
James ReindersBen AshbaughJames BrodmanMichael KinsnerJohn PennycookXinmin Tian
950 ₴
Tour of C++
14360
Bjarne Stroustrup
980 ₴
C++ Concurrency in Action 2nd Edition
273672
Anthony Williams
980 ₴
Язык C. Мастерство программирования
255672
Кристофер Прешерн
990 ₴